Ronaldo’s statue in Portugal vandalised with Messi’s name

MESSI_RONALDO-statueCristiano Ronaldo’s statue on his home island of Madeira has been vandalised with Lionel Messi’s name and shirt number painted on it.

The graffiti appeared on the statue in the island’s capital Funchal on Tuesday night after Barcelona’s Messi claimed a fifth Ballon d’Or ahead of the Real Madrid star.

Messi’s name and the number 10, both scrawled in red, had been removed on Wednesday after officials were alerted to the damage.

Ronaldo unveiled the 11-foot bronze statue of himself in December 2014 on the seafront, a few hundred metres from his own self-financed museum.

Ronaldo’s sister Katia Aveiro has described the act as shameful.
